                                    I was on the shore shooting with a 100-400 at 400,and they’re heavily cropped. I shoot in Raw,and the files come in at about 38mb,so I have some wiggle room. Shot at ISO-2000,f14 and about 1000/second.

                                        Thanks for the settings info @Jett129 . I’ve never done well at oceanside shots and your data encourages me to try it again at the next opportunity. Never shot RAW either. When you shoot RAW, do you necessarily have todo do color postprocessing? I’m hopeless at that bit.

                                          When you shoot RAW,it's sort of presumed that you will be doing some level of post processing,if nothing else,just to convert the file into a usable jpeg. I use a photo editing software by a company called DXO. I find that it makes it really easy to do color corrections/modifications,and cropping. They offer a free 30 day trial,which I would recommend.
